The passionate side of KC 


She’s the ultimate cover girl— sought after by fashion and celebrity magazines for her talent, charm and sophistication. Even when she’s abroad, KC Concepcion’s refreshing presence continues to grace our lives with the numerous endorsements that allow her fans to see her regularly on TV.

But besides her glamorous facet, which fans are familiar with, there’s another side of KC only few people know about— she is very passionate about promoting education, emotional growth and providing shelter for street children.

KC is an active supporter of a private organization that provides the basic needs—shelter, food, education and love—to disadvantaged children. She donates supplies, and personally visits the kids whenever she’s in Manila.

Sharing her experience in her blog, KC talks about her recent visit to a home for poor and abandoned children. “Ito may naiwan talaga na mark sa heart ko seryoso . . . luv na luv na luv ko mga kids dun! hirap lang at ang layo layo ko!!!!!”

KC spearheads art events for the cause of the said organization. Since 2005 she’s worked on organizing Super! Artists’ Fair. It’s an event showcasing art exhibitions and celebrity bazaars, whose booth-owners share 10 percent or more of their total profit to the Virlanie Foundation, a shelter for disadvantaged children and Hands-On Manila, an organization that helps other foundations with their pool of volunteers.

KC considers working for this cause her way of sharing her blessings with those who need them most, “I learned from the organizations. I support that education and feeling loved are two of the most important things they need. Just being there to listen and read to the kids makes all the difference.”
